Iv’s workshops delve into the traditional “movement rites” young girls experience in indigenous cultures such as the Krobo tribe of Western Ghana, Bat Mitzvahs, and Quinceaneras. Girls learn the magic of their own history amongst world cultures and how the components of dance culturally signify: a young woman gaining mastery of her body, understanding how movement matures alongside the body in a cultural context, and how dance continues to act as a social mirror even in modern times. The culmination of this series allows girls the opportunity to perform traditional rites of passage dances for their families and community.
